    I got
    Dorian Yates Blood and Guts: Hardcore training video
    Levrone Fullblown: Not bad,Levrone seem like an *******...
    Chris Cormier Road to olympia 2004: Disapointed
    Coleman:Unbelievable: The best one out there
    Coleman Cost of Redemption : Pretty good, alot of eating scene in it
    Marcus Ruhl:Made in Germany: Not bad
    Dennis James:Titans : Pretty good seem to train light.
    Craig Titus:Version 2.0 THAT IS a good one that people dont know,Titus is ****ing Shredded in it!
    Jay Cutler:Ripped To Shreds: INSANE Conditionning.
    Jay Cutler:New improved and Beyond Very Long and alot of details about nutrition.

    I need to find Coleman First Workout (1997) Video...
    I saw a preview of it and he look awsome in it.Very full and shredded

    I've seen Jay Cutler's 'A Cut Above', which was my first training video and I'm actually quite surprise by the weight he pounds. Still very heavy but not as heavy as other pros in the other videos. However, it's a fairly serious video with no humour whatsoever (which frankly, issn't it's intention anyway) but Jay did make some decent comments and let us know quite alot about his training and diet.

    Dorian Yate's 'Blood and Guts' is one video to check it out. Sheer intensity and hardwork, man. Of course, it will be kinda wierd to make all those growling and spitting in a public gym Oh my Yates looked absolutely huge!

    My last video was Kevin Levrone's 'Mary Muscleland Machine'. Kevin is really strong (example repping 495 during his last set of bench, followed by 405 incline), and he wants us to know it. Throughout his training video were all songs performed by Fulblown and there a couple which I thought was good. Kevin makes his video quite fun to watch with some of his humour such as the bodybuilding 'rumor' comment. Even though his 100lbs DB curl is not exactly strict form, it's impressive nonetheless.
